The Role

The Electric Drive Lab (EDL) is a lab team that supports development and environmental validation tests for primarily electrification propulsion electronics with recent opportunities in centralized computing modules. The team is responsible for the development and delivery of test equipment, software, and hands on execution of product development testing.

The EDL is seeking a Lab Software Integration Engineer to lead lab-software operations to test and develop centralized computing modules and power electronics. A successful candidate will work in a team of 2-3 engineers to develop and maintain the lab's test software, equipment drivers, and other computing needs. This sub team aids the Test Engineering team to develop test scripts for new products to evaluate performance, quality, and resolve field issues. This role requires interacting with Test System Engineers, Computer Aided Test Systems, and IT teams to ensure lab software and computers can support execution of testing.
